Just to be clear, I'm not denigrating the full range thing. It's not my personal bag, but I'm not saying it has no merit, merely that it's a bit of a "leftfield" choice to begin a life of hi-fi with. I can't think of anyone I know who would have started out by building their own system. Appreciated that back in the day, kits were often the only way to go but the world has moved on from that position. I'd be interested to hear what your suggestion would sound like
The situation that we have now in 2023 is that dealer bought brand new equipment offers such poor to mediocre sound quality for the money that there is no logical reason to spend £1800 on the likes of Elac ARB-51's when £500ish can get you sorted with a bespoke Fane solution.

So often in life the better way forward is via the unusual or unconventional route. This is a prime example of that.
So often in life, doing "the same as everyone else" leads to poor to mediocre / unsatisfying results.
